Scraping Web AI
Firecrawl
Firecrawl adalah API yang membantu sistem AI mencari, melakukan scraping, crawling, dan berinteraksi dengan halaman web live dalam skala besar.
Firecrawl
Apa itu Firecrawl?
Firecrawl adalah platform infrastruktur data web untuk aplikasi AI. Platform ini menyediakan API dan tools untuk mencari web, mengekstrak halaman menjadi konten mesin yang bersih dan mudah dibaca, melakukan crawling situs, serta berinteraksi dengan halaman dinamis untuk tugas seperti klik, scroll, dan mengisi formulir.
Cara menggunakan Firecrawl?
- 1Daftar dan dapatkan API key.
- 2Pilih endpoint yang Anda butuhkan: search, scrape, crawl, interact, atau monitor.
- 3Kirim URL atau query melalui API atau SDK.
- 4Gunakan markdown, JSON, HTML, screenshot, atau metadata yang dikembalikan di aplikasi Anda.
- 5Hubungkan melalui SDK, CLI, atau MCP jika Anda membangun AI agent atau workflow terminal.
Firecrawl Fitur utama
- Pencarian web dengan konten seluruh halaman disertakan
- Scrape halaman menjadi markdown, HTML, JSON, screenshot, dan metadata
- Crawl seluruh situs dengan kontrol depth dan path
- Berinteraksi dengan halaman dengan klik, mengetik, scroll, dan menunggu
- Rendering JavaScript dan smart waiting
- Monitoring untuk perubahan halaman dan situs
- SDK untuk berbagai bahasa serta dukungan MCP/CLI
- Open source core dan infrastruktur hosted
Firecrawl Contoh penggunaan
- AI agent untuk riset mendalam
- Pipeline RAG
- Lead enrichment
- Competitive intelligence
- Pembuatan konten
- Pemantauan harga
- Pemantauan web
- Workflow AI yang membutuhkan data web live
Firecrawl Harga dan kredit gratis
Firecrawl menggunakan model Gratis, Freemium.
Firecrawl Kelebihan dan kekurangan
Kelebihan
- Mencakup search, scrape, crawl, dan interact dalam satu platform
- Dukungan kuat untuk situs dinamis dan berat JavaScript
- Secara default mengembalikan konten bersih yang siap untuk LLM
- Bekerja dengan SDK, CLI, dan tool yang kompatibel dengan MCP
- Open source dengan adopsi developer yang luas
Kekurangan
- Fitur lanjutan mungkin membutuhkan credit tambahan
- Penggunaan skala besar memerlukan paket berbayar
- Paling cocok untuk developer daripada pengguna non-teknis
Firecrawl paling cocok untuk apa?
- Developer AI yang membangun workflow agent
- Tim yang membutuhkan data web live untuk RAG
- Bisnis yang melakukan riset, monitoring, atau enrichment
- Pengguna yang menginginkan stack scraping web API-first